Transaction 84069dcbabb12ae9461e9676cf7a1bf1ebbefac5a36ad0cfcfae4eefcf7d7592
1 Input
1 Output
-
84069dcbabb12ae9461e9676cf7a1bf1ebbefac5a36ad0cfcfae4eefcf7d7592:0
- value
- 22500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 be0b37677e7f4b216b0339c486aa1dd075a7749c OP_EQUAL
- address
- 3K1skKeLuhW18QJ1rH3b7tPk8uqbPh8PzE